eWork and eBusiness in Architecture, Engineering and Construction 2021 collects the papers presented at the 13th European Conference on Product and Process Modelling (ECPPM 2021, Moscow, 5-7 May 2021). The contributions cover a wide spectrum of thematic areas that hold great promise towards the advancement of research and technological development targeted at the digitalization of the AEC/FM (Architecture, Engineering, Construction and Facilities Management) domains. High quality contributions are devoted to critically important problems that arise, including:
- Information and Knowledge Management
- Semantic Web and Linked Data
- Communication and Collaboration Technologies
- Software Interoperability
- BIM Servers and Product Lifecycle Management Systems
- Digital Twins and Cyber-Physical Systems
- Sensors and Internet of Things
- Big Data
- Artificial and Augmented Intelligence in AEC
- Construction Management
- 5D/nD Modelling and Planning
- Building Performance Simulation
- Contract, Cost and Risk Management
- Safety and Quality
- Sustainable Buildings and Urban Environments
- Smart Buildings and Cities
- BIM Standardization, Implementation and Adoption
- Regulatory and Legal Aspects
- BIM Education and Training
- Industrialized Production, Smart Products and Services
Over the past quarter century, the biennial ECPPM conference series, as the oldest BIM conference, has provided researchers and practitioners with a unique platform to present and discuss the latest developments regarding emerging BIM technologies and complementary issues for their adoption in the AEC/FM industry.
